Hollywood is sending their love and support following reports that Demi Lovato, 25, was hospitalised for a heroin overdose on Tuesday afternoon (USA time).
TMZ first reported that the singer, who recently admitted she had relapsed after six years of sobriety, was transported to an L.A. hospital from her home in the Hollywood Hills at around 11 am on Tuesday morning.
There was an immediate outpouring of from Lovatoโs friends in the industry, including pals Ellen DeGeneres, Lily Allen, Lili Reinhart and Adam Lambert, all of whom have been sharing sweet messages for Lovato on social media.
